Mahindra and Mahindra Financial Services Limited is an India-based non-banking finance company. The Company is offering products and services to a customer base in India's semi-urban and rural areas. The Company's segments include financing activities and other reconciling items. The financing activities segment includes financing and leasing of automobiles, tractors, commercial vehicles, small and medium enterprises (SMEs) and housing finance. The Company's SME loans include project finance, equipment finance and working capital finance. The Company provides housing loans for purchase, construction, extension and renovation. The other reconciling items segment includes insurance broking, asset management services and trusteeship services. It also provides on-site financing at dealerships. Its international offerings include wholesale inventory financing to dealers and retail financing to customers in the United States for the purchase of Mahindra Group products.
